Fiala in conversation Spiegel: space in the Parliament sold for millions of dollars
In the last parliamentary elections the Ukrainian businessmen have gained space in Parliament to lobby their wishes in Parliament, said Tomas Fiala, Founder of the Kyiv investment Bank Dragon Capital and the President of the European business Association in Ukraine in interview to the German newspaper.

Describing Prime Minister Arseny Yatsenyuk as " the product of the old system ", which does not seem a man, a burning desire to make changes in the country, Fiala said that the Prime Minister is not aware of why the state must be radically restructured.

"in the first series they put good candidates: heroes of war and active members with a good reputation. And behind them in the electoral lists was much business. According to my information, parliamentary seats were bought at a price From three to ten million dollars for the mandate, " said the businessman about how he passed last year's parliamentary elections in Ukraine.

review Fiala, the head and the Prime Minister of Ukraine did it to Fund his campaign: Arseny Yatsenyuk did not have our own money, And Petro Poroshenko considers it a priority not to touch the equity.

"These facts are well-known in Ukraine and in private conversations this is acknowledged by both parties - buyers and party leaders. If the chief Prosecutor's office was in reality independent From political influence, then it would be easy to test such accusations, " - said Fiala.

Extraordinary in Ukraine took place on October 26, 2014. The Verkhovna Rada 423 of the MP - 225 on party lists and 198 in single-member districts. Party list, the party of Prime Minister of Ukraine "popular front" got 64 seats. From the party "Block of Petro Poroshenko" in the Parliament 63 deputies, the party "Samopomich" - 32, "the Opposition Bloc" - 27, "Radical party" - 22, "Batkivshchyna" - 17. During the counting of votes in single-mandate constituencies were won by the party " Block of Petro Poroshenko ", which won 69 seats.
